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-070041/* [Feb-1997 T. Schoebel-Theuer]
42 * Fundamental changes in the pathname lookup mechanisms (namei)
43 * were necessary because of omirr. The reason is that omirr needs
44 * to know the _real_ pathname, not the user-supplied one, in case
45 * of symlinks (and also when transname replacements occur).
46 *
47 * The new code replaces the old recursive symlink resolution with
48 * an iterative one (in case of non-nested symlink chains). It does
49 * this with calls to <fs>_follow_link().
50 * As a side effect, dir_namei(), _namei() and follow_link() are now
51 * replaced with a single function lookup_dentry() that can handle all
52 * the special cases of the former code.
53 *
54 * With the new dcache, the pathname is stored at each inode, at least as
55 * long as the refcount of the inode is positive. As a side effect, the
56 * size of the dcache depends on the inode cache and thus is dynamic.
57 *
58 * [29-Apr-1998 C. Scott Ananian] Updated above description of symlink
59 * resolution to correspond with current state of the code.
60 *
61 * Note that the symlink resolution is not *completely* iterative.
62 * There is still a significant amount of tail- and mid- recursion in
63 * the algorithm. Also, note that <fs>_readlink() is not used in
64 * lookup_dentry(): lookup_dentry() on the result of <fs>_readlink()
65 * may return different results than <fs>_follow_link(). Many virtual
66 * filesystems (including /proc) exhibit this behavior.
67 */

69/* [24-Feb-97 T. Schoebel-Theuer] Side effects caused by new implementation:
70 * New symlink semantics: when open() is called with flags O_CREAT | O_EXCL
71 * and the name already exists in form of a symlink, try to create the new
72 * name indicated by the symlink. The old code always complained that the
73 * name already exists, due to not following the symlink even if its target
74 * is nonexistent. The new semantics affects also mknod() and link() when
Lucas De Marchi25985ed2011-03-30 22:57:33 -030075 * the name is a symlink pointing to a non-existent name.
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-070076 *
77 * I don't know which semantics is the right one, since I have no access
78 * to standards. But I found by trial that HP-UX 9.0 has the full "new"
79 * semantics implemented, while SunOS 4.1.1 and Solaris (SunOS 5.4) have the
80 * "old" one. Personally, I think the new semantics is much more logical.
81 * Note that "ln old new" where "new" is a symlink pointing to a non-existing
82 * file does succeed in both HP-UX and SunOs, but not in Solaris
83 * and in the old Linux semantics.
84 */

92/* [Feb-Apr 2000 AV] Complete rewrite. Rules for symlinks:
93 * inside the path - always follow.
94 * in the last component in creation/removal/renaming - never follow.
95 * if LOOKUP_FOLLOW passed - follow.
96 * if the pathname has trailing slashes - follow.
97 * otherwise - don't follow.
98 * (applied in that order).
99 *
100 * [Jun 2000 AV] Inconsistent behaviour of open() in case if flags==O_CREAT
101 * restored for 2.4. This is the last surviving part of old 4.2BSD bug.
102 * During the 2.4 we need to fix the userland stuff depending on it -
103 * hopefully we will be able to get rid of that wart in 2.5. So far only
104 * XEmacs seems to be relying on it...
105 */

1894/*
1895 * Check whether we can remove a link victim from directory dir, check
1896 * whether the type of victim is right.
1897 * 1. We can't do it if dir is read-only (done in permission())
1898 * 2. We should have write and exec permissions on dir
1899 * 3. We can't remove anything from append-only dir
1900 * 4. We can't do anything with immutable dir (done in permission())
1901 * 5. If the sticky bit on dir is set we should either
1902 * a. be owner of dir, or
1903 * b. be owner of victim, or
1904 * c. have CAP_FOWNER capability
1905 * 6. If the victim is append-only or immutable we can't do antyhing with
1906 * links pointing to it.
1907 * 7. If we were asked to remove a directory and victim isn't one - ENOTDIR.
1908 * 8. If we were asked to remove a non-directory and victim isn't one - EISDIR.
1909 * 9. We can't remove a root or mountpoint.
1910 * 10. We don't allow removal of NFS sillyrenamed files; it's handled by
1911 * nfs_async_unlink().
1912 */

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07003028/*
3029 * The worst of all namespace operations - renaming directory. "Perverted"
3030 * doesn't even start to describe it. Somebody in UCB had a heck of a trip...
3031 * Problems:
3032 * a) we can get into loop creation. Check is done in is_subdir().
3033 * b) race potential - two innocent renames can create a loop together.
3034 * That's where 4.4 screws up. Current fix: serialization on
Arjan van de Vena11f3a02006-03-23 03:00:33 -08003035 * sb->s_vfs_rename_mutex. We might be more accurate, but that's another
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07003036 * story.
3037 * c) we have to lock _three_ objects - parents and victim (if it exists).
Jes Sorensen1b1dcc12006-01-09 15:59:24 -08003038 * And that - after we got ->i_mutex on parents (until then we don't know
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07003039 * whether the target exists). Solution: try to be smart with locking
3040 * order for inodes. We rely on the fact that tree topology may change
Arjan van de Vena11f3a02006-03-23 03:00:33 -08003041 * only under ->s_vfs_rename_mutex _and_ that parent of the object we
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07003042 * move will be locked. Thus we can rank directories by the tree
3043 * (ancestors first) and rank all non-directories after them.
3044 * That works since everybody except rename does "lock parent, lookup,
Arjan van de Vena11f3a02006-03-23 03:00:33 -08003045 * lock child" and rename is under ->s_vfs_rename_mutex.
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07003046 * HOWEVER, it relies on the assumption that any object with ->lookup()
3047 * has no more than 1 dentry. If "hybrid" objects will ever appear,
3048 * we'd better make sure that there's no link(2) for them.
Sage Weile4eaac02011-05-24 13:06:07 -07003049 * d) conversion from fhandle to dentry may come in the wrong moment - when
Jes Sorensen1b1dcc12006-01-09 15:59:24 -08003050 * we are removing the target. Solution: we will have to grab ->i_mutex
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07003051 * in the fhandle_to_dentry code. [FIXME - current nfsfh.c relies on
Adam Buchbinderc41b20e2009-12-11 16:35:39 -05003052 * ->i_mutex on parents, which works but leads to some truly excessive
Linus Torvalds1da177e2005-04-16 15:20:36 -07003053 * locking].
3054 */
